作者简介

  董晓波,南京师范大学外国语学院副教授,法学博士,硕士生导师,2009年——2010年美国佐冶亚大学法学院DeanRuskCenter博士后;中国法律语言研究会(CAFL)常务理事。主要研究方向为法律语言学、商务法律文本翻译、英语课程与教学和中西文化对比。曾主持江苏省社科基金项目“我国立法语言规范化研究”、江苏省教育科学“十一五”规划项目“和谐社会构建过程中的教育公平研究”等各类课题五项。已在《社会科学战线》、《语言文字应用》、《外语与外语教学》等期刊公开发表学术论文八十多篇。出版专著两部,合著两部,译著一部,主编教材十五部。

内容简介

《应用型翻译系列教材:法庭口译》是一本不针对特定国家的司法系统,因而适用于任何国家、任何语际翻译的译员培训教材。《应用型翻译系列教材:法庭口译》描述了口译员在法庭以及其他法律情境下的工作情况和工作方法。全书围绕法庭口译,介绍了法庭口译重要性、法律语言性质、双语法庭与司法公正、法庭口译员角色定位、法庭口译员培训、法庭口译技巧、法庭口译评估、《法庭口译员法案》评述、法庭口译挑战与未来等内容。同时,《应用型翻译系列教材:法庭口译》也向读者提供了一幅职业路线图,并辅之以操作性极强的方法和技巧,可助译员准确无误地完成法庭口译任务。该书可作为基础课程用书,也可作为法庭口译人员和处理法庭口译事务的法庭官员的辅导读物,尤其可以作为翻译硕士专业(MTI)法庭口译选修课教材。
